CO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
Celebrated as America’s Original Brown Ale, Wicked Ale’s inviting ruby-brown color, distinctive malts and aromatic Brewers Gold hops will stir up a devilish urge to let loose.

bottle - Pours amber with a one finger head and a caramel malt dominated aroma. The flavor is sweet caramel malt with a mild hops bite and lightly bitter finish. It’s on the thin side and is an ok session brew when better isn’t available.

Bottle. Poured a red amber with a small off-white head. Aroma was highlighted by very sweet malts. Kind of bitter and nutty taste. The malts in the nose don’t come through in the flavor. The taste is also flat and not crisp. The palate was a definite let down--in maltier beers I usually have higher expectations. There’s are literally scores of better brown ales out there.
